Test committed transaction.

The behavior of this test should be identical for connections that support transactions and those that do not.

File

modules/simpletest/tests/database_test.test, line 3452

Code

function testCommittedTransaction() {
  try {
    // Create two nested transactions. The changes should be committed.
    $this->transactionOuterLayer('A');

    // Because we committed, both of the inserted rows should be present.
    $saved_age = db_query('SELECT age FROM {test} WHERE name = :name', array(':name' => 'DavidA'))->fetchField();
    $this->assertIdentical($saved_age, '24', t('Can retrieve DavidA row after commit.'));
    $saved_age = db_query('SELECT age FROM {test} WHERE name = :name', array(':name' => 'DanielA'))->fetchField();
    $this->assertIdentical($saved_age, '19', t('Can retrieve DanielA row after commit.'));
  }
  catch (Exception $e) {
    $this->fail($e->getMessage());
  }
}
